The Rockingham High School Class of 1952 held its 60th Class Reunion at Liberty Place in downtown Rockingham in June, 2012. Twenty-nine class members and 20 guests were present.
During the reunion planning sessions, the class voted to donate their excess funds to Discovery Place KIDS-Rockingham.
Discovery Place KIDS-Rockingham is an interactive children’s learning museum set to open at its new location on East Washington Street in Rockingham in the building that once held McKenzie Furniture. The museum is set to open in early 2013.
The donation of $500 was made in memory of their 29 deceased class members. Though the class donation is small in comparison to donations made by businesses, it is the hope of the class members that it might be an incentive for other classes to consider doing likewise.
